Subscribe people - direct access with RLS enabled

Hi guys,

I am wondering if any of you have used the "subscribe" function to automate weekly email for PowerBI reports (see screenshot below)

 

powerBI2000_0-1658945059478.png

 

So I emailed about 50 people using this function and they received automated messages today by email (with the link to the report).  Below is the setting I set up. I did not enable the permission to access the report in the setting, because all of them have access to Power BI reports under the same organization.

 

powerBI2000_1-1658945151100.png

 

Then, I started to get emails from people that they need permission to access the report. Below is what they see.

powerBI2000_2-1658945357066.png

 

So I looked into this, and apparently, they also need separate access to the report. I should have enabled access from that checkbox. Once I gave permission, these people went under the "direct access" list with "read" permission only. 

 

My colleagues in the office say that I need to use the sharing "Links" function and put these people there, but I am reading up on this direct access function and I find that "direct access" is just as secure as "Links" as long as they only get "Read" permission. RLS is in effect. The only difference I found is that people with direct links won't be able to find this link when they go "shared with me" folder.  

 

I want to avoid sending another email giving them a new link at this point by using sharing "link" function. Does anyone have any experience with this?

 

Thank you in advance!

Hi @powerBI2000 

 

You can grant people access to the report, in the option when granting access you just do not enable to option to send a notification email as shown below.

 

You will have to go into the Advanced sharing settings, then Add a user/group with direct access.
